Hyde Park neighbors, look up — and look around. This weekend, two beautiful reasons to get outside are converging on the South Side, making Sunday, April 12 one of the most visually stunning days of the year in the neighborhood.
First, head to Jackson Park, where cherry blossoms are bursting into full bloom around the Columbia Basin. Hundreds of visitors have already been flocking to the park this week to soak in the pink-and-white petals, and this weekend may be peak viewing time. It's the kind of fleeting, free natural spectacle that makes life in Hyde Park genuinely special — so grab your family, your camera, and a blanket.
Meanwhile, culture lovers have another reason to celebrate: EXPO Chicago's Art Week (April 7–12) is wrapping up this very weekend, and Hyde Park has been part of the action. The week's 'South Side Night' spotlight put a deserved lens on galleries, museums, and independent art spaces across the neighborhood — reminding the whole city that Hyde Park's creative community is as vibrant as ever. EXPO Chicago's new 'Embodiment' section, curated by the Obama Presidential Center Museum's own Dr. Louise Bernard, even offered a preview of commissioned art ahead of the Center's much-anticipated opening this June.
